Location: Darlington or home-based (UK) with regular travel to Darlington and London.
Role type: Permanent
At Railpen, our purpose is simple: to secure our members’ future.
We're looking for a Senior Internal Audit Manager to join our modern, strategically aligned Internal Audit function that provides insight, challenge, and assurance where it matters most.
This is not a traditional, compliance-led audit role. We believe effective assurance helps organisations achieve their objectives, navigate change, and make better decisions, not simply assess compliance or control effectiveness.
We are looking for an audit leader who combines strong technical credibility with judgement, influence, and strategic thinking. Someone who is as comfortable discussing business strategy, transformation, and organisational risk, as they are evaluating controls.
The Opportunity
You will own and oversee assurance activity across complex business portfolios, helping senior leaders and governance forums understand the risks, opportunities, and decisions that matter most to Railpen's long-term success.
Working closely with Executive leaders, Trustees, and Audit Committees, you will provide independent insight, constructive challenge, and credible assurance that supports better outcomes, not just stronger controls.
Success in this role will be measured not by the number of audits delivered, but by the impact of your work on the organisation. That means providing insight that improves decision-making, influences senior stakeholders, strengthens governance, supports strategic objectives, and helps Railpen achieve better outcomes for its members.
Our Internal Audit team has meaningful access to senior decision makers and plays an active role in informing strategic discussions, governance oversight, and organisational change.
This is an opportunity to help shape how assurance supports the organisation, identifying patterns, themes, and emerging risks that influence decision-making and contribute to the successful delivery of Railpen's objectives.
What You'll Do
- Own delivery of Internal Audit activity across assigned portfolios, ensuring assurance remains focused on the risks and decisions that matter most.
- Lead and oversee complex, high-profile, or sensitive engagements where senior judgement, experience, and stakeholder management are critical.
- Build trusted relationships with senior leaders, while maintaining independence and providing constructive challenge when required.
- Engage confidently with Executive Committees, Audit Committees, Trustees, and other governance forums, translating complexity into clear, decision-useful insight.
- Move beyond individual findings to identify themes, root causes, emerging risks, and opportunities that support organisational learning and improvement.
- Coach and influence colleagues, helping develop judgement, confidence, and consistency across the Internal Audit team.
- Contribute to the continued evolution of a forward-looking Internal Audit function focused on insight, connected assurance, and organisational value.

What We're Looking For
You'll be an experienced Internal Audit professional who can demonstrate:
- Significant experience leading assurance activity within complex organisations.
- Personal experience presenting to, advising, and responding to challenge from Boards, Audit Committees, Trustees, Executive Committees, or equivalent senior governance forums.
- The confidence and credibility to present, advise, respond to challenge, and influence discussion at senior levels.
- Strong professional judgement and the ability to operate effectively in an environment that values outcomes and accountability over process compliance and tick-box auditing.
- Evidence that your insight assurance work has influenced decisions, strengthened governance, improved business outcomes, or supported strategic objectives.
- A pragmatic, commercial, and risk-based approach to assurance.
- The ability to balance independence with constructive challenge and effective business partnering.
- Strong communication and reporting skills, with the ability to distill complex issues into clear, insightful, and impactful messages.
- Experience working in delivery-focused environments where quality, performance, accountability, and measurable outcomes matter.
- Curiosity, critical thinking, and the ability to connect operational observations to wider strategic implications.
- A mindset aligned to continuous improvement, modern assurance, and helping organisations succeed.
